## v4.0.0 — Changed defaults for the user module split

As announced in the Bramblecore roadmap, the user module has been extracted from the monolith into a standalone service, Userforge. Plugin authors should note that several defaults have changed as a result: session lookups now go over the internal RPC bridge rather than in-process calls, the default timeout has been lowered, and batch user fetches are capped at 200 per request. Plugins relying on the old in-process hooks must migrate. The new default configuration values are as follows.

service settings:
[pelius]
port = 7000
region = north-2
host = pelius.tolvaqhq.internal
team = casax
timeout_ms = 2000
retries = 1

Hi Renzo,

The Lumenscale contrast audit cut over to production this morning. All templates now pass the new ratio thresholds; the four flagged banner variants were swapped before the switch. The legacy theme checker is disabled but retained for a two-week comparison window. One regression surfaced in the dark-mode footer and was patched at 10:40. Audit reports now publish hourly instead of nightly, so expect more granular diffs. The auditing service runs with the configuration values below.

Thanks,
Pria

service settings:
ralael:
  pin: 7453
  tenant: zorath
  seal: seal_087806e4
  metrics_host: metrics.ralael.paliqworks.example
  standby_team: fraath
  escalation: praok-istiel
  nonce: 10e083

## Changed defaults

Heads up: the Ledgerline tax-rate lookup cache now defaults to a 15-minute TTL instead of 24 hours. Turns out rates in the Veldt County sandbox were going stale mid-demo, which was embarrassing. Eviction is now LRU rather than FIFO, and the cache warms on boot. If you're reviewing, check that nothing hardcodes the old TTL. The new defaults land as follows.

deployment values, bajop-taweg:
holwyn:
  log_level: debug
  metrics_host: metrics.holwyn.zemvarsys.internal
  pool_size: 32

CI note for the sync — PagePatch incremental rebuilds

Quick heads-up: incremental rebuilds keep going full-rebuild whenever someone touches anything under `shared/partials`. The dependency graph treats that folder as a wildcard, which is... not great. Workaround for now: split partials per section. Dorna is patching the graph walker this week. The flaky runner that first surfaced this reports the token below.

trace token, kagup-fawep: htk21_321249e78cec81e4b8bd6